Understanding the Kansas DMV Written Exam

The Kansas DMV written exam is designed to assess your knowledge of traffic laws, road signs, and safe driving practices. The exam consists of multiple-choice questions, and you must answer a certain percentage correctly to pass. The topics covered include:

  • Traffic laws and regulations
  • Road signs and signals
  • Safe driving techniques
  • Emergency procedures
  • Vehicle maintenance

Tips for Maximizing Your Preparation

To make the most of your Kansas DMV Practice Test preparation, follow these tips:

  • Study the Driver’s Manual: The Kansas Driver’s Manual is the primary resource for the written exam. Make sure to read it thoroughly and take notes on important points.
  • Take Multiple Practice Tests: The more practice tests you take, the better prepared you’ll be. Aim to take at least a few practice tests each week leading up to your exam.
  • Review Incorrect Answers: After each practice test, review the questions you got wrong and understand why. This will help you avoid making the same mistakes on the actual exam.
  • Simulate Exam Conditions: When taking practice tests, try to simulate the actual exam conditions as closely as possible. This includes timing yourself and taking the test in a quiet environment.
  • Use Flashcards: Flashcards can be a great tool for memorizing road signs, traffic laws, and other important information.

Sample Kansas DMV Practice Test Questions

Here are some sample questions to give you an idea of what to expect on the Kansas DMV Practice Test:

Question Answer
What shape is a yield sign? Triangle
What does a red octagon sign mean? Stop
What is the speed limit in a school zone? 20 mph
What should you do if you approach a stopped school bus with its red lights flashing? Stop and wait until the bus resumes motion or the driver signals you to proceed
What does a yellow diamond-shaped sign indicate? Warning

📝 Note: These are just sample questions. The actual exam will cover a broader range of topics and may include more complex questions.
